Advice required please.

 

My 1600 SS K Series (totally standard) has now done 46,000 miles and I think it is time I gave it a good service. Not had a major one in my ownership (nearly 3 years), but then nothing has gone wrong (looks for wood to touch). HG was replaced a month after I purchased it.

 

What would an engine of this mileage need ?

See below for service schedule. I would say definitely change the cam belt and tensioners (switch to manual tensioner if not done already). Then do all the 24000 mile checks/changes.

Cam belts Replace every 48,000 miles, or sooner if preferred.
